Excellent romantic suspense - By: LEP, 01 Nov 2006
I won't write a synopsis as the other rewiewer has already done so. I very much enjoyed this book, however I do have one major niggle. Unfortunately that niggle lies with the concept at the heart of the plot. The document that Georgia is searching for to clear her father's name.

Take this on board: - In the 1980's four men get together to conspire on the research/building of American space satellites. Basicallly they decide to source some of the main components from countries outside the Pentagon's list. In so doing they can save money & keep the extra money for themselves. They agree that if found out only one of them will take the blame & his family will be looked after by the others. The project goes radicallly wrong as the cheap components break down.

All four men are investigated, three of them are cleared on not enough evidence. However, one of them, Georgia's father who was the materials procurer, is convicted even through the evidence against him is circumstancial. He spends 13 years in prison until his death. On his death bed he tells his daughter that there is a document which will implicate alll those involved & that she must promise to pursue it. He also tells her where it can be found. As the trial was classified, Georgia doesn't know the names of alll the other men involved. She believes that her father was telling her that he was innocent & wrongly convicted, so searches for the file.

Now, if you were in a conspiracy with others & the agreement was that only one of you would act as the falll guy; if you knew that there was a document which implicated you alll, wouldn't you destroy it? I know I would!

It was that which irritated me, especiallly as alll four men had actuallly written in the document by hand. Surely no-body in their right mind would actuallly keep such an incriminating document? Especiallly as the men in question were alll well known & well respected, one being a General.

I suggest that for the sake of a good read, you ignore the obvious flaw (which indeed you may not think is a flaw)and just enjoy an otherwise very good book.
A HOT Read!!! - By: Kristi Ahlers, 10 Jun 2006
Georgia McLain is a treasure hunter. she lives a vagabond life traveling & looking for antiquities that her clients desire. But, now she is looking for her own treasure. One she hopes will clear her dead fathers name. The scandal that sent her father to jail has haunted Georgia & his deathbed wish that she find the dossier that will keep the story in the headlines & this quest consumes her. But she is not the only one hunting for this artifact & when fate delivers her into the hands of handsome Harry Van Zandt she has to wonder if she will be able to keep her head while trying to keep her heart safe.

Harry Van Zandt is an SG-5 operative who needs to find the dossier on the TotalSky scandal. He knows his best bet at finding the document is by pairing up with Georgia McLain. Georgia is a strong woman & she speaks to a heart he has worked hard to keep in check. Together they race against time to find the document that Georgia needs to save her brother & hopefully clear her fathers name. But what happens when the chemistry between them explodes? They are walking a dangerous line & no one is more aware of that than Harry.

This is another sexy SG-5 read by Ms. Kent. Harry is a total Alpha hero & the reader will falll a little in love with this guy. Georgia is a unique character & a perfect match for Harry. This is a fast-paced read that includes plenty of action, sexual tension, & interesting secondary characters. A few more answers are given as to who & what Spectra IT is...and the readers appetite is wetted with a very good cliff hanger. I can't wait for the next installlment to this entertaining series. If you are new to this series...fear not this is a strong stand alone read...but be forewarned you will be eager to pick up the previous titles!
